WebAnxiety disorder. Anxiety disorders are a cluster of mental disorders characterized by significant and uncontrollable feelings of anxiety and fear [2] such that a person's social, occupational, and personal function are significantly impaired. [2] Anxiety may cause physical and cognitive symptoms, such as restlessness, irritability, easy ...

However, if a person feels … hummingbird bakery dubai mallWebNov 19, 2024 · Our bodies have what’s called the autonomic nervous system. This part of our nervous system automatically regulates breathing, heart rate, blood pressure, and a whole bunch of other stuff.
